Imagine reprogramming your body's alarm system. Research shows that behavioral activation – encouraging engagement in beneficial behaviors to improve mood – can be adapted for brief, single-session experiences. No more hair-trigger stress responses to everyday challenges.
What if procrastination wasn't a character flaw but a software bug? Motivational Interviewing (MI) techniques enhance intrinsic motivation for change through targeted approaches, ideal for focused interventions that create immediate shifts.
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) principles show that managing thoughts and behaviors isn't about positive thinking – it's about rewiring automatic responses. Studies indicate these practical approaches work effectively even in brief formats.
Growth Mindset Interventions shift beliefs toward adaptability and personal resilience. Research confirms these can be achieved within a single-session format, creating lasting change in how you bounce back from setbacks.
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) techniques emphasize values-driven actions. Often taught effectively through single sessions, these tools help you stop fighting reality and start thriving within it.
